Timetabler support notes — Gridlark solver. Handles school timetable generation for Merrowvale district pilots. Most tickets: infeasible constraints, stale room data, solver timeouts. Escalate anything touching the core engine to the platform team. If the solver's config store locks after repeated failed syncs, you must perform a manual recovery from the support console. Do not reset the store; that wipes tenant schedules. Instead, run the unlock routine and enter the recovery passphrase, which appears directly below this line.

strongbox words: kasok-rusvan-queneth-holok

14:22 — Parcel webhook from the Droverline carrier integration started returning 410s. Turns out their status-update payload quietly added a nested `leg` object and our validator rejected the whole batch, so retries piled up fast. We paused the consumer, shipped a tolerant parser, and drained the queue by 15:40. No tracking updates were lost, just delayed about 80 minutes. Worth noting the staging env never saw the new payload shape. The hotfix went out under the build token below.

session token of kagup-hahaf = htk3_2b8

Subject: HA health checks — handover

Ruta,

Handing off the Quillmark cluster. Health checks behind the Fennel load balancer hit `/dbping` every 10s; two failures drain the node. Probe user is read-only, scoped to one table. Failover tested last Thursday, clean. Logs rotate daily.

For the review, the probe connects with the string below.

— Dario

primary connection of hadug-baweg = cockroachdb://praax_svc:5mJRvTW4BD2hGN@db-e95c.tolvaqdyn.corp:5432/eliok

Hey — handing Spokeshift over to you while I'm out. It's the tool that tells the van crews which docks to rebalance overnight. The optimizer runs at 02:00; if it fails, rerun it manually before 05:00 or the crews get yesterday's plan. Logs are chatty but honest. Everything it needs is in these configuration values.

config for yawep-yagep:
[aldok]
port = 9300
region = south-4
host = aldok.sivrelhq.internal
team = casix
timeout_ms = 500
retries = 4